Pakistan’s First Electric Motor Bike - Officially Launched

The first electric bike (E-bike) has been officially launched and test drove for the first time in Pakistan.

The electric motor bike does not require Petrol or any other fuel to run, it has an electric engine powered by rechargeable batteries. So petrol issue is finally resolved.

E-Bike was launched in a ceremony held on Saturday at Sea View Karachi by "TAZ Trading", the importer of electric bikes in Pakistan.

It is hoped that e-bike will replace 70 CC motorbikes by reducing the air and noise pollution problem in Pakistan.
In Pakistan, 48% of individuals use 2 wheelers as mode of transportation.

E-bike is powered by an 800 watts brushless motor and a 60 volts 20 amperes battery with an estimated life of up to 50,000 km. The price range of this electric motorbike is between Rs. 89,000 and Rs. 96,000. 25 of these electric bikes are already sold in Faisalabad.

The best part is that these bikes do not require registration with the excise and taxation department.
